Incidence of digestive cancers increase and half of new cases will be people of 75 years or more in 2050. Surgery is one of the main treatment\'s strategy but post-operative morbi-mortality increases with age. Pre-operative Geriatric Assessment enable to identify frail or vulnerable patients at risk of post-operative complications. The coordinating team postulate that a geriatric and surgical co-management with a combination of several targeted geriatric interventions with usual post-operative care could improve the post-operative care and decrease the risk of morbi-mortality in older patients with digestive cancers.
